Understanding Professional Plumbing Inspections

A professional plumbing inspection is a comprehensive evaluation of your home’s entire plumbing system. It’s designed to identify potential issues before they escalate into costly emergencies. These inspections go beyond simply checking for visible leaks; they delve into the mechanics of your water supply lines, drainage systems, sewer lines, fixtures, water heaters, and even gas lines (if applicable). What Does a Plumber Inspect

During a typical plumbing inspection, a skilled professional will meticulously examine various components of your system. This includes:

  • Water Supply Lines: Checking for any signs of corrosion, leaks, or inadequate water pressure.
  • Drainage System: Ensuring all drains are clear and functioning efficiently, identifying any blockages or slow drains.
  • Sewer Line Inspection: Often utilizing advanced camera technology to inspect the condition of the main sewer line, looking for cracks, root intrusion, or collapses.
  • Fixtures: Examining faucets, toilets, showers, and tubs for leaks, proper functionality, and wear and tear.
  • Water Heater: Assessing the age, condition, and performance of your water heater, checking for leaks and ensuring safe operation.
  • Gas Lines: Inspecting any gas lines connected to appliances for leaks, ensuring safety.
  • Pipes and Connections: Looking for any visible signs of damage, leaks, or improper connections in visible pipework.

Methods and Materials Employed

Plumbers in Bella Vista utilize a range of tools and techniques to conduct thorough inspections. These can include:

  • Visual Inspection: A thorough walk-through to identify obvious issues like water stains, drips, or damaged fixtures.
  • Pressure Testing: Using specialized equipment to test the water pressure within your system.
  • Camera Locating and Inspection: Employing drain cameras to visually inspect the interior of pipes and locate blockages or damage.
  • Listening Devices: Employing acoustic listening devices to detect the faint sound of water leaks behind walls or under floors.
  • Dye Testing: For toilets, using dye to check for leaks in the tank or the flushing mechanism.

Frequently Asked Questions about Plumbing Inspections in Bella Vista

How often should I schedule a plumbing inspection for my Bella Vista home?

For most homes in Bella Vista, it is recommended to schedule a professional plumbing inspection at least once a year. However, older homes, those with a history of plumbing issues, or homes undergoing major renovations might benefit from more frequent inspections. This proactive approach can catch potential problems early, especially given the landscape and potential for tree roots to affect sewer lines in certain neighborhoods.

What if the inspection reveals minor issues, like a slow drain or a dripping faucet?

If the inspection identifies minor issues, your plumber will typically provide a clear explanation of the problem and recommend the necessary repairs. Addressing these small issues promptly is crucial, as they can often be precursors to larger, more significant problems. Your plumber can usually fix these on the spot or schedule a follow-up visit.

How long does a typical plumbing inspection take in a Bella Vista residence?

The duration of a plumbing inspection can vary depending on the size and complexity of your home’s plumbing system. However, a thorough inspection generally takes between one to two hours. Factors such as the accessibility of plumbing components and the number of fixtures in your home can influence the time required.

Benton County Water Quality: Moderately Hard Water

Water sampled across Benton County averages 110 mg/L of calcium-magnesium hardness — classified as moderately hard water. At 110 mg/L, this is plumbing-friendly water with minimal scale concerns — no softening is typically needed. Source: U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, Water Quality Portal — Hardness (Ca/Mg) measurements aggregated by county.
